The lukewarm ocean is a lukewarm variant of oceans.
Description
[edit | edit source]
The lukewarm ocean has light blue water at the surface and generates in regions with slightly warm biomes like jungles and savannas. Its floor is made of sand, with occasional patches of dirt, gravel and clay in shallower areas. Ocean ruins that generate in lukewarm and warm oceans are made of sandy materials, as opposed to the stony materials that make up ruins in colder oceans. This biome also has more seagrass and less kelp compared to colder ocean variants.
With Vibrant Visuals, lukewarm oceans use a coolish humid volumetric fog setting, which slightly fades the distance in an orange tint. Similar to jungles, lukewarm oceans have warmish atmospherics, lighting, and color grading.

Sounds
[edit | edit source]When in any ocean biome, unique ocean ambience plays randomly. Normal Overworld tracks also play, alongside "Axolotl", "Dragon Fish" and "Shuniji", as the requirements for those are merely to be underwater rather than biome-determined.

[edit | edit source]History
[edit | edit source]Java Edition
[edit | edit source]| Java Edition | |||||||
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1.13 | 18w08a | Added ocean variants, including lukewarm ocean. | |||||
| 18w08b | Lukewarm ocean now generates with sand floors. | ||||||
| 18w09a | Added underwater ruin structures, which generate in all oceans. | ||||||
| 18w10a | Lukewarm ocean is now required for the "Adventuring Time" advancement. | ||||||
| 18w11a | Added shipwrecks, which generate in all oceans. | ||||||
| 18w15a | Ocean variants now have their own water colors. | ||||||
| 1.16 | 20w06a | Underwater ruins and shipwrecks are now rarer. | |||||
| 1.17 | 21w06a | Lukewarm ocean biomes generate with a stone floor below Y=50 instead of a sand floor.[1] | |||||
| 21w15a | Lukewarm oceans generate with a sand floor once again. | ||||||
